Seneca Falls Convention

United States +1 more

The Seneca Falls Convention, held in July 1848, marks a pivotal moment in the history of women's rights in the United States. This event is considered the first women's rights convention, and it catalyzed the women's suffrage movement, advocating for the essential social, civil, and religious rights of women. National Disability Independence Day

United States +1 more

National Disability Independence Day, commemorated every July 26th, marks a pivotal moment in the history of civil rights in the United States. It celebrates the anniversary of the Americans with Disabilities Act (ADA) enacted on July 26, 1990.
